The Cessna A150 Aerobat was a specialized aerobatic trainer variant of the popular Cessna 150, designed to democratize aerobatic instruction for civilian pilots. First flown in prototype form on September 12, 1957, it was a high-wing, single-engine monoplane that seated two occupants and featured structural reinforcements for +6/-3G aerobatic maneuvers. With a wingspan of 32 feet 9 inches and powered by a 100-horsepower Continental O-200 engine, the aircraft served flight schools worldwide from 1969 to 1977. The A150 Aerobat was manufactured by Cessna Aircraft Company of Wichita, Kansas. AviatorDB tracks 80,556 Cessna aircraft currently registered in the FAA database. The ICAO type designator for this aircraft model is C150.
